DEEP DISH PIZZA QUICHE

4 oz softened cream cheese
4 eggs
1/3 cup heavy cream
1/4 cup parmesan cheese (grated)
1 tbs chives
1/2 tsp Italian or pizza seasoning
2 cups shredded cheese (I use mozzarella/cheddar mix)
1/2 tsp wet garlic or 1/4 tsp garlic powder
1/2 cup lowest carb tomato or pizza sauce
1 cup mozzarella cheese
Toppings to taste (I use pepperoni, sausage, onion, green pepper, mushrooms, whatever!)

Preheat oven to 375.
Beat together cream cheese and eggs till smooth (I use a blender).
Add cream, parmesean cheese and spices.
Spray 13x9 glass baking dish with PAM.
Put 2 cups of shredded cheese in dish and pour egg mixture over.
Bake at 375 for 30-35 minutes.
Remove from oven.
Spread with sauce and then add your toppings.
Cover with mozzarella cheese.
Bake till browning and bubbly (or however you like your 'za!)
Let stand for 5 minutes or so.

ENJOY! :agree:

I like to have mine with a salad. This freezes well also. I think it's just as easy to make two, then bag and freeze individual portions to throw into my lunchbox. I microwave them for about 3-5 minutes.

made this last night with a slight variation. I took pepperoni slices that I had microwaved until crisp, then lined a deep-dish pizza pan with the pepperoni, then layered with the moz cheese and the quiche ingredients. Gave it a very "crust" like texture.
